Grant mentioned the name Frankie Crocker and if you're not from NYC or a radio historian it would go over your head.
Anyone in this forum from NYC can help add to this:
Frankie Crocker was a New York City DJ on WBLS-FM (World's Best Looking Sound) in the 1970s. He show always closed with Moody's Mood For Love and a statement something like "I wish you live to 100 and me 100 minus one day so I'll never know good folk like you died away..."
Β
The man was a legend in his time.
